Acute-onset high-morbidity primary photosensitisation in sheep associated with consumption of the Casbah and Mauro cultivars of the pasture legume Biserrula

Abstract: BackgroundPrimary photosensitisation (PS) subsequent to ingestion of the pasture legume Biserrula pelecinus L. (biserrula) has recently been confirmed in grazing livestock. Given the potential utility of this pasture species in challenging climates, a grazing trial was undertaken to examine if both varieties ‘Casbah’ and ‘Mauro’ were able to cause photosensitisation in livestock, and if this could be mitigated by grazing in winter, or in combination with other common pasture species.ResultsA controlled grazing… Show more

“…Similar to previous findings, in this survey, more than half of the veterinary respondents rated secondary (hepatogeneous) photosensitisation as the most common type of photosensitisation, further supporting previous evidence that hepatogeneous photosensitising plants or agents are significantly more common than those containing primary photocytotoxic compounds 1,7 . Reasons for this commonality of presentation are that toxic plants know to contain hepatotoxic agents are found more frequently in nature than those containing primary sensitisers 8,9 . Equally, the least common type of photosensitisation, the congenital type (II) that requires specific genome mutations, is very uncommon in livestock 10,11 .…”
